Assorted Animal Sidekicks

Caption

Over the course of their adventure, the kids (and some other characters) come into possesion of a number of animal sidekicks. In order of appearance, they are MAPLEHOOF, a beautiful pony given to Rose by her mom, SERENITY, a firefly appearified out of amber by WV, VODKA MUTINI, a friendly mutant kitten found in the lab near Rose's house, a small murder of RAMBUNCTIOUS CROWS who burst through the window of Dave's apartment, and CASEY, a salamander from the Land of Wind and Shade who played the part of Cameron Poe's daughter in one of John's emotionally charged Con Air reenactments.

The Squiddles and Skipper Plumbthroat

Caption

Characters from a Saturday morning cartoon show Rose and Jade watched when they were younger. Entirely irrelevant to the plot. For now, at least.They have their own album. They are, in part, a subconscious representation of the Eldritch Abominations in the furthest ring, created by humans.

The Gods of The Furthest Ring

Caption

A group of horrific creatures that whisper advice to the dream selves of Derse. The largest of them make up the Noble Circle of Horrorterrors.
